Lowe's Companies, Inc.
Situation / Opportunity:
Lowe’s relies on its store management to deliver measurable results. With aggressive growth goals, the need exists for committed, motivated and stable management.
Goals:
- Motivate managers to hit performance standards year after year
- Establish a structure not requiring constant annual revisions
- Communicate to customers that Lowe’s values their employees
- Create a displayable award that immediately symbolizes excellence
Structure:
Create three distinct rings (male and female) that accept diamond additions.
- Year 1: ring Years 2-6: diamond addition
- Year 7: ring Years 8-12: diamond addition
- Year 13: ring Years 14-18: diamond addition
Managers qualify based on reaching 100% of both their revenue and budget standards.
Results
Over 1,100 managers qualified in 2002.
